can a homeowner wire their own home without an electrical contractor if he/she has done electrical work in the pass.
Thank you for asking your question on You are corresponding with Jason - Your personal on-line "Electrical Consultant"HiCustomer This may vary from jurisdiction to jurisdiction, but many municipalities allow homeowners to pull electrical permits and do their own work, provided they have rough-in and final inspections. The inspections are vital and should not be overlooked. No drywall should be installed until the inspector has approved the rough electrical wiring.Your local building department may or may not require you to sign documentation stating that you intend to live in the home for a specified amount of time. I have heard that some jurisdictions require this for homeowner wiring installations.
